Chemical Mfrs. Ass'n v. EPA

ELR Citation: ELR 20001
No(s). 86-1718 (D.C. Cir. Oct 21, 1988)

The court upholds the Environmental Protection Agency's (EPA's) decision to require testing of 2-ethylhexanoic acid under Toxic Substances Control Act (TSCA) §4, ruling that TSCA authorizes EPA to issue a test rule when it finds a more-than-theoretical basis for suspecting an unreasonable risk of i...
